How do common bulk material types differ and how do I pick one?
Bulk materials differ by particle size, compaction, and appearance. Pick materials for structural needs (stability and drainage) or for surface finish (color and texture), and consider local climate and use—walkways, driveways, raised beds, and erosion control each have different needs. What's the basic coverage estimate for a one-ton delivery?
Coverage varies by material density and depth, but as a rough estimate one ton will cover about 60 to 100 square feet at a 1-inch depth. Heavier stone covers less area than lighter sand or screened soil, and deeper installations increase tonnage needs. What is the 3-3-3 mulch guideline and how should I apply it?
A common guideline is to keep mulch about 3 inches deep, keep it a few inches away from plant stems or tree trunks to avoid moisture buildup against bark, and refresh or check mulch annually or every few years. Depth can change by material—lighter mulches may need more depth for weed suppression—so adjust as needed for plant health. Avoid piling mulch directly against structures or trunks.
What does the 70/30 rule for garden mixes mean for my soil?
The 70/30 rule is a simple starting mix of about 70% local topsoil or fill and 30% organic amendment (compost or similar) to improve fertility and structure. It is a general guideline—some vegetables or container mixes need different ratios—so adjust based on plant type and drainage needs. Which mulches or materials should I avoid near edible beds or sensitive areas?
Avoid mulch made from pressure-treated wood, materials with unknown chemical treatments, or dyed mulches near vegetable gardens. Fine sawdust or high-carbon wood chips can temporarily tie up nitrogen in soils if used in large amounts without composting. When in doubt, choose certified compost or natural, untreated materials and add organic amendments gradually.
How much should I order for a driveway, path, or raised bed in Pink?
Order depends on the planned depth and area: common depths are 2 to 4 inches for paths and decorative surfaces, 4 to 8 inches for compacted base layers under paving, and 6 to 12 inches for raised beds or major grading.
